BASIC FUNCTION AND RESPONSIBILITY

This position coordinates communications activities for internal and external audiences for MU Health Care (MUHC) and the University Of Missouri School of Medicine (SOM). This position plays a key role in ensuring MU Health, as a collective enterprise, is positively promoted through various communication platforms. Primary responsibilities include gathering content and advising system leadership, SOM leadership and service line representatives on selection and creative design of strategic messaging to achieve goals in growth, engagement, diversity and other enterprise goals.

Goals are achieved through strategic selection of topics for stories published in print, online, on video and on social media platforms. Employees will write materials for multiple communications platforms and assist with design and photo and video selection for published products.

Employee supports executive leadership for MUHC and SOM by assisting in development and design of PowerPoint and similar presentations to communicate strategic system goals, and writing talking points and speeches for leadership for special events.

Employee coordinates with service line and executive leaders the execution of plans for special events, ribbon cuttings and news conferences promoting major MUHC and SOM initiatives, including building projects and program expansions.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

Serve as writer and editor of content for MUHC and SOM websites, publications, social media sites, magazines and other communications. Ensure consistent editorial and communication standard/guidelines are followed for all communications products and distributed within MU Campus and MUHC.

Collect data on performance metrics related to material that have been published on various platforms.

Write remarks/speaking points for executive leadership at MUHC and SOM used to communicate with both internal and external audiences. Coordinate with SOM researchers, develop strategic plans and develop materials to promote research activities to the media, and to internal and external constituencies.

Maintain and enhance reputation of MUHC/SOM with employees and the general public.

Develop and implement projects within budget, and make appropriate budget recommendations.
